Our process
Our floor & subfloor mold removal process in Millersville, TN
Inspect
We check for soft spots, warping, and staining, and take moisture readings at and around the affected area.
Pull flooring
Damaged flooring material is removed to expose the subfloor for a full assessment.
Assess subfloor
We determine whether the subfloor can be cleaned and treated or needs to be replaced.
Dry
Air movers and, where needed, floor mats target moisture trapped in the subfloor material itself.
Verify
Moisture readings confirm the subfloor is dry before new flooring goes down.

How do I know if my floor has mold underneath?
Warping, cupping, soft or spongy spots, and a persistent musty smell near the floor are the main signs. Discoloration where flooring meets a wall or appliance is another clue worth checking.
Will you install new flooring after removal?
We handle removal, subfloor assessment, and drying, and can coordinate flooring replacement to match your existing material as closely as possible.
What flooring types are most at risk?
Laminate and vinyl plank tend to hide subfloor damage the longest since the surface looks fine until the base underneath has already softened. Tile and hardwood usually show warning signs a bit earlier.

Can the subfloor always be saved?
Not always. Plywood that's only been briefly damp can often be dried and reused. Particleboard subfloor that's absorbed water usually swells and loses strength, and typically needs replacement.
Is this an emergency if the leak has stopped?
It's less urgent than an active leak, but the affected area should still be checked reasonably soon, since trapped moisture under flooring can continue causing damage even after the original leak is fixed.
